TRANSFORMANT FOR MEASURING DIOXINS, METHOD FOR DETECTING SAME BY USING SAME, METHOD FOR QUANTITATIVELY ANALYZING SAME AND METHOD FOR SCREENING SAME

机译:用于测量二恶英的转化剂,使用二恶英检测相同的方法,定量分析相同的方法和筛选相同的方法

摘要

PROBLEM TO BE SOLVED: To provide a transformant for measuring dioxins, capable of rapidly measuring large amounts of specimens which are required to be treated for surveying environmental pollution and capable of evaluating biological effects without causing inconvenience, to provide a method for detecting the dioxins by using the transformant, to provide a method for quantitatively analyzing the dioxins, and to provide a method for screening the dioxins.;SOLUTION: This transformant for measuring the dioxins constantly produces or induces an AhR and an Arnt, and produces a reporter protein through combination with a transcription control region of a complex containing the dioxins, the AhR, and the Arnt. The dioxins are detected by using the transformant. The dioxins are measured by GC-MS after the reporter protein is measured. Concentrations of the dioxins are measured based on an expression level of the reporter protein. Biological action levels of the dioxins are evaluated and screened by using the method for detecting the dioxins or the method for quantitatively analyzing the dioxins.;COPYRIGHT: (C)2004,JPO
